Instructions to make Lemony Vegetable Pilaf (Pulao):
- These are the spices I used .
- Soak the rice in water for 20 minutes after rinsing it .
- Heat oil in a pan and add the spices except saffron . After the aroma of the spices come out, add sliced onions and fry until golden brown.
- Now add the ginger garlic chilly paste and fry for 20 seconds till the raw smell goes off .
- Add tomatoes and fry for 2 minutes . Add the rest of the vegetables now and coat them with the oil . Stir for 1 min . Add the powder ingredients one by one and finally add salt.
- Now add the soaked rice and coat it wil the oil . Pour water in the ratio of 1:2 as rice:water . Let the mixture boil .
- Add the lemon juice and the pinch of saffron . Stir for 2 minutes .
- Close the pressure cooker and leave 2 whistles in medium flame .
- Open the container after it has nicely cooked . Garnish with corriander leaves and Serve hot with accompaniments like curd or yoghurt .
